I spent a lot of today driving, so I heard a bit of the Triple M coverage:

- they weren't at all subtle about not being in Townsville. They spoke about being in South Melbourne (ie. the studio) during the rub.
- Chua wasn't on today, he managed to get himself into the North Melbourne premiership reunion.
- coming back from half time they talked about Bill being back from the marquee, so maybe he was in Townsville? Unlikely though.
- you could tell during the coverage that they were calling off the tv - it's brazenly obvious when they're making errors and showing surprise at things that wouldn't happen if you were calling from today.
 
Been happening for years for SEN, Fox and Triple M in the AFL and happening more and more in all sports. The worst was when Triple M called a Ballarat game from the studio.

I found Cricket Nation was bad over summer doing the BBL at basically lying that they were there.

The AFL want big media rights deals so the media outlets have to save money somehow. For the Triple M team they probably save travel for 10 people plus the technical costs. It also allows them to use their A team who generally have other commitments over the weekend and can't always travel.
